Patsy Wakefield Bell, 68, passed away Thursday, May 8, 1997 after a three years' courageous battle with cancer.

She was born on August 8, 1928 to Amos Z. And Essie Jensen Wakefield. She lived most of her life in Bountiful and Centerville. Pat married her high school sweetheart, Richard (Dick) P. Bell, on June 9, 1950, in the Salt Lake LDS Temple. Her life centered around her husband, children and grandchildren. As a young woman, Pat especially enjoyed being involved in music and drama. She sang with the Salt Lake Oratorio Society. Pat was very active in the LDS Church, serving in the Young Women's, Relief Society, in the Primary and in the Sunday School organizations. She was a long time volunteer at Lakeview Hospital and enjoyed her volunteer service at the Bountiful Temple and Relief Society Office Building.She is survived by her husband, Dick, two daughters, two sons, and seven grandchildren--children, Jacque Fryer (Larry), Sandy, Utah; Jeff Bell (Julia), Salt Lake City; Denise Jensen (Randy) Portage, Michigan; Duff Bell (Karen), Centerville; grandchildren, Christopher and Emilee Fryer, Logan Bell, Alison and Spencer Jensen, Kyle and Ryan Bell. Also by sisters, Nina Vaught (Daryl), Oceanside, Oregon; Doleen Jewett (Duain), Farmington, Utah; Ruth Spjut, Holladay, Utah; brothers, Hal Wakefield (Vaudis), Washington, Utah; Jerry Wakefield (Toni), Grapevine, Texas. Preceded in death by parents and three brothers.

Funeral services will be held Monday, May 12, 1997 at 11 a.m. at the Centerville 15th Ward, 1100 North 400 West. Friends may call Sunday, May 11, from 6 - 8 p.m. at Russon Brothers Bountiful Mortuary, 295 North Main, and Monday 9:45-10:45 a.m. at the church.

Interment--Centerville City Cemetery.
